How much is a car battery for a Scion xB?

A Scion xB replacement battery typically costs about $100 to $180 for a standard flooded lead-acid unit; AGM or OEM-branded batteries can run from $150 to $300 depending on capacity and warranty.


The exact price depends on factors such as the battery group size, cold-cranking amps (CCA), reserve capacity (RC), warranty, and where you shop. The xB uses a 12-volt battery that fits a common group size used by many Toyota‑origin models from the same era. To confirm the right fit, check the label on your current battery or consult your owner’s manual or a parts specialist.


What affects price


Prices aren’t fixed; several factors determine how much you’ll pay for a Scion xB battery. Here are the main considerations:



  • Battery type: conventional flooded lead-acid vs AGM (absorbed glass mat) batteries.

  • Group size and fit: the exact battery size that fits your vehicle’s tray and terminals.

  • CCA and RC: higher cold-cranking amps and longer reserve capacity generally raise price.

  • Brand and warranty: premium brands or longer warranties cost more upfront but may save money over time.

  • Retail channel: dealership, independent auto parts stores, warehouse clubs, or online retailers can have different price points.


Understanding these factors helps you balance upfront cost with reliability and warranty coverage, especially in extreme climates or high-electrical-load scenarios. Also consider core-charge policies and recycling options when comparing offers.


Typical price ranges and what you get


Below are common price bands you’ll encounter when shopping for a Scion xB battery, along with what they typically include:



  • Conventional flooded lead-acid batteries: roughly $60–$120. These are usually adequate for standard driving in mild climates and come with shorter warranties.

  • Premium conventional or AGM batteries: typically $120–$260. AGM batteries offer better performance in cold starts and higher electrical demand, with longer warranties.

  • OEM/dealer-installed batteries: commonly $150–$300+, depending on group size and warranty terms. These are the closest to the factory spec and may include installation.


Note that many retailers apply a core charge (often $10–$20) that is refunded when you return an old battery. Warranties vary by brand and retailer, ranging from 2 to 5 years in some cases, with pro-rated options beyond the free-replacement period.


Where to buy and how to choose


To get the right battery for your Scion xB, verify the correct group size and CCA rating by checking the current battery label or the owner's manual, and compare warranties. Common shopping options include:



  • Auto parts stores (e.g., AutoZone, Advance Auto Parts, O'Reilly) with in-store or installation options.

  • Big-box retailers and warehouse clubs (e.g., Walmart, Costco) offering price-competitive batteries.

  • Dealerships for OEM Toyota/Scion batteries, typically at higher prices but precise fit and warranty.

  • Online retailers with home delivery or local pickup, ensuring proper warranty transfer and return policy.


Tip: If you live in a cold climate, prioritize batteries with higher CCA and RC. If you have many electrical accessories or heavy start-stop usage, an AGM battery may be worth the extra upfront cost. Always recycle the old battery; most shops offer a core credit or free disposal.
